Lebanon Deputy Prime Minister Alleges War Crimes Amid Escalating Regional Tensions

The geopolitical landscape in the Middle East remains volatile as Lebanon’s Deputy Prime Minister has formally accused Israel of committing war crimes. The official statement alleges that the current military operations in Lebanon are intended to replicate the level of destruction previously observed in Gaza, raising significant concerns regarding the potential for a broader regional conflict.

This diplomatic escalation comes at a time when international observers are closely monitoring the stability of the Levant. The accusations reflect a deepening rift between the involved parties, complicating ongoing efforts by international mediators to establish a sustainable ceasefire. The rhetoric from Beirut suggests a hardening of positions, which historically has made diplomatic de-escalation increasingly difficult to achieve.

From a market perspective, the heightened tension in the Middle East continues to inject uncertainty into global energy and commodity sectors. Investors are maintaining a cautious stance, weighing the risks of supply chain disruptions against the backdrop of an already sensitive global economic environment. The potential for further regional instability remains a primary focus for those monitoring the flow of goods through critical maritime chokepoints.
